/**
 * A Boolean Component which operates using a truth table
 */
public class TruthTableComponentEngine implements ComponentEngine<Boolean> {

	private SimpleTruthTable tt;
	
	public TruthTableComponentEngine(SimpleTruthTable table) {
		tt = table;
	}
	
	public void process(PortImpl<Boolean>[] in, PortImpl<Boolean>[] out) {
		int value = toInt(in);
		setPortsFromLong(tt.retrieve(value), out);
	}

	/**
	 * Converts data from port values to int (32 bits)
	 */
	public static int toInt(PortImpl<Boolean>[] data) {
		int value = 0;
		int mask = 1;
		int index = 0;
		int max = data.length;
		while (index < 32 && index < max) {
			if (Boolean.TRUE.equals(data[index].getValue())) {
				value |= mask;
			}
			mask <<= 1;
			index++;
		}
		return value;
	}

	/**
	 * Sets the boolean value of the ports based on each bit of a long int
	 */
	public static void setPortsFromLong(long data, PortImpl<Boolean>[] ports) {
		long mask = 1L;
		int index = 0;
		int max = ports.length;
		while (index < 64 && index < max) {
			ports[index].setValue((data & mask) != 0L);
			index++;
			mask <<= 1;
		}
	}
	
}
